- 1710Jul 22, 2023 · 3 years agoLoss harvesting in the crypto market is a smart tax planning strategy that can benefit investors in several ways. Firstly, it helps to reduce the tax burden by offsetting capital gains with capital losses. Secondly, it allows investors to rebalance their portfolios by selling underperforming assets and reinvesting in potentially more profitable ones. Lastly, loss harvesting can be used to generate tax deductions that can be carried forward to future years, providing additional tax benefits in the long run. Overall, loss harvesting is a valuable tool for investors looking to optimize their tax efficiency and maximize their investment returns in the crypto market.
